Output 3ec8965daded26065a577fa48edfc952ef07e373c7a2a333509fb11651eb4800:1

value
1215043664
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db64fa74b906672d0606b1cbc1b67e13ca6e954ac2afb05634ecc1a8922798d3
address
tb1pmdj05a9eqenj6psxk89urdn7z09xa922c2hmq435anq63y38nrfsvudfze
transaction
3ec8965daded26065a577fa48edfc952ef07e373c7a2a333509fb11651eb4800
confirmations
68699
spent
true